What Key Features Should Older Adults Consider When Choosing a Smartwatch?
When choosing the best smartwatch for older adults, there are several key features to consider that enhance usability and functionality.
- Large Display: A larger screen size can significantly improve readability, making it easier for older adults to view notifications, messages, and health data. Touchscreen capabilities should also be responsive and user-friendly to accommodate those who may not be as tech-savvy.
- Health Monitoring Features: Essential health tracking capabilities such as heart rate monitoring, blood pressure tracking, and fall detection can provide peace of mind and assist in maintaining health. Many smartwatches also offer activity tracking, which encourages physical movement and supports overall well-being.
- Emergency SOS Functionality: A smartwatch that includes an emergency SOS feature allows users to quickly alert family members or emergency services in case of a fall or health crisis. This feature can be lifesaving and is a significant aspect of safety for older adults.
- Simple Interface: A straightforward and intuitive user interface helps to ensure that older adults can easily navigate their smartwatch without frustration. Voice commands and customizable menus can enhance accessibility for those who may struggle with small buttons or complex layouts.
- Long Battery Life: A smartwatch with a long battery life reduces the frequency of charging, which can be a hassle for older adults. Opting for a model that can last several days on a single charge ensures that the device remains functional and ready for use at all times.
- Compatibility with Smartphones: Ensuring that the smartwatch is compatible with the user’s smartphone is crucial for seamless integration of apps, notifications, and calls. This feature allows older adults to stay connected with family and friends easily.
- Durability and Water Resistance: A durable, water-resistant smartwatch is essential for older adults who may lead an active lifestyle or are prone to accidents. Choosing a robust design can prevent damage from drops, spills, or daily wear and tear.
How Do Health Monitoring Functions Enhance Safety for Older Adults?
Health monitoring functions in smartwatches significantly enhance safety for older adults by providing real-time health data and emergency features.
- Heart Rate Monitoring: Smartwatches often include continuous heart rate monitoring, which can alert users to abnormal heart rates that may indicate potential health issues. This feature enables older adults to be proactive about their cardiovascular health and can be crucial in emergencies when quick medical intervention is needed.
- Fall Detection: Many smartwatches are equipped with fall detection technology that automatically senses when a fall occurs and can send alerts to emergency contacts or services. This provides peace of mind for both older adults and their families, knowing that help can be summoned promptly in case of a fall.
- Activity Tracking: By tracking daily activities such as steps taken and calories burned, smartwatches encourage older adults to stay active, which is vital for maintaining mobility and overall health. This feature can also help caregivers monitor the activity levels of their loved ones, ensuring they remain engaged and active.
- Medication Reminders: Some smartwatches can be programmed to send reminders for medication schedules, helping older adults manage their prescriptions effectively. This reduces the risk of missed doses, which can lead to serious health complications.
- Emergency SOS Features: Smartwatches often come with an SOS button that can be pressed in case of an emergency, sending alerts with location information to designated contacts. This feature enhances safety by ensuring that older adults can easily call for help when needed, even if they cannot communicate verbally.
- Sleep Tracking: Monitoring sleep patterns can give insights into the overall health of older adults, allowing them to recognize issues like insomnia or restless sleep. By understanding their sleep quality, they can make necessary lifestyle adjustments or consult healthcare providers for further evaluation.
What Types of User Interfaces Are Most Accessible for Seniors?
The best smartwatches for older adults prioritize user-friendly interfaces and accessibility features.
- Touchscreen Interfaces: These interfaces allow users to interact directly with the display through taps and swipes, making navigation intuitive. For seniors, having a responsive and well-sized touchscreen can enhance usability, as it minimizes the need for physical buttons that can be hard to manipulate.
- Voice-Controlled Interfaces: Smartwatches with voice recognition capabilities enable hands-free operation, which is particularly useful for seniors who may have difficulty with fine motor skills. This feature allows users to send messages, make calls, or get information simply by speaking, significantly enhancing accessibility.
- Simple Menu Systems: A streamlined and clear menu layout is essential for seniors, as complex interfaces can be overwhelming. Smartwatches that prioritize large icons and straightforward navigation help older adults find and use functions easily without frustration.
- Customizable Display Options: Features such as adjustable font sizes and high-contrast color schemes can greatly benefit seniors with visual impairments. Allowing users to personalize their display settings ensures they can read information comfortably without straining their eyes.
- Health Monitoring Features: Smartwatches that include health tracking, such as heart rate monitors or fall detection, can offer peace of mind to seniors and their families. These features not only promote health awareness but also provide immediate assistance in emergencies, making them practical choices for older adults.
- Emergency SOS Functionality: Having a quick access emergency feature can be critical for seniors. This function allows users to alert family or emergency services with ease, providing an additional layer of safety and assurance when they are alone.
Which Brands Are Proven to Be the Most Reliable for Older Adults?
The best smartwatches for older adults focus on usability, health features, and reliability.
- Apple Watch Series 8: Known for its intuitive interface and robust health tracking features.
- Fitbit Versa 3: A user-friendly option with excellent fitness tracking and long battery life.
- Samsung Galaxy Watch 5: Offers a large display and comprehensive health monitoring capabilities.
- Garmin Venu Sq: Combines fitness tracking with smart features and a long battery life.
Apple Watch Series 8: The Apple Watch Series 8 is designed with older adults in mind, featuring an easy-to-navigate interface and voice control options. It includes vital health monitoring features such as heart rate tracking, fall detection, and an ECG app, which can alert users or their caregivers to potential health issues.
Fitbit Versa 3: The Fitbit Versa 3 is ideal for seniors due to its straightforward design and focus on health and fitness. It offers built-in GPS, heart rate monitoring, and sleep tracking, along with a battery life of up to six days, making it more convenient for daily use without frequent recharging.
Samsung Galaxy Watch 5: The Samsung Galaxy Watch 5 boasts a larger and clearer display that is easier for older eyes to read. It provides comprehensive health tracking features, including blood oxygen monitoring, sleep analysis, and stress management tools, making it a great choice for health-conscious seniors.
Garmin Venu Sq: The Garmin Venu Sq is a versatile smartwatch that balances fitness tracking with smart features like notifications and music control. It offers a bright display, long battery life of up to six days, and an array of health metrics, making it suitable for active seniors who want to stay connected while monitoring their well-being.

What Challenges Might Seniors Face When Using Smartwatches?
- Small Screen Size: The compact display of smartwatches can be difficult for seniors with vision impairments to read. Text and icons may appear too small, leading to frustration when trying to interact with the device.
- Complex Navigation: Many smartwatches have intricate menus and multiple features that can be overwhelming for older adults. Navigating through various apps and settings may require a learning curve that some may find challenging.
- Touchscreen Sensitivity: Seniors may struggle with the touchscreen functionality due to diminished dexterity or coordination. Accidental touches or difficulty tapping on small icons can hinder their ability to use the smartwatch effectively.
- Battery Life: Smartwatches require regular charging, which can be a burden for seniors who may forget to charge their devices. Short battery life can lead to inconvenient situations where the watch may not be functional when needed.
- Health Monitoring Features: While health tracking is beneficial, some seniors might find it challenging to understand how to interpret the data provided by the watch. Features like heart rate monitoring or step counting may not be straightforward, leading to confusion.
- Connectivity Issues: Smartwatches often rely on smartphones for full functionality, which can be problematic if the user is not familiar with pairing devices or managing Bluetooth connections. This dependency can create barriers to using the smartwatch effectively.
- Limited Customization: Some smartwatches may have restrictions on personalizing settings, which can be frustrating for seniors who wish to adjust features for better visibility or ease of use. Lack of customization can diminish the user experience.
- Price Point: The cost of high-quality smartwatches may be a significant consideration for seniors on fixed incomes. Budget constraints can limit their options when searching for the best smartwatch that meets their needs.
